Location/Division Specific Information:

This position is based at our Middletown, Virginia manufacturing facility, supporting the production of clinical diagnostic products. Our operations include formulation, filling, labeling, assembly, and packaging in a Medical Device regulated environment.

How Will You Make an Impact?:

As an Operator II, Manufacturing, you will perform production activities that help ensure high-quality diagnostic products are manufactured safely, accurately, and on schedule. Your attention to detail, cleanliness, and consistent adherence to written procedures will directly support product quality and our customers.

A Day in the Life:

  • Perform filling, labeling, assembly, packaging, and other manufacturing operations according to approved written procedures and production requirements.
  • Complete production documentation accurately and follow established quality, safety, cleanliness, and cGMP requirements.
  • Maintain clean and organized work areas, identify and communicate production or quality issues, and work collaboratively to achieve daily production goals.

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c. is the world leader in serving science, with annual revenue of approximately $40 billion. Our Mission is to enable our customers to make the world healthier, cleaner and safer. Whether our customers are accelerating life sciences research, solving complex analytical challenges, increasing productivity in their laboratories, improving patient health through diagnostics or the development and manufacture of life-changing therapies, we are here to support them. Our global team delivers an unrivaled combination of innovative technologies, purchasing convenience and pharmaceutical services through our industry-leading brands, including Thermo Scientific, Applied Biosystems, Invitrogen, Fisher Scientific, Unity Lab Services, Patheon and PPD.
